Seite 1 von 1

Header Menü

Verfasst: 28.01.2011 11:52
von forza sve
Hallo zusammen,

nachdem ich nun einige Mods installiert habe in meinem phpbb3 Forum, reicht der Platz oben im Header zur Darstellung der Links nicht mehr aus. Es zieht den Style auseinander.

Möchte es gerne mit einem Drop Down Menü lösen. Kennt jemand so einen Mod für phpbb3 Style subsilver ? Oder kann man es mit einem sauber Zeilenumbruch lösen ?

Wäre für Hilfe dankbar.

LG

Re: Header Menü

Verfasst: 28.01.2011 13:36
von Crizzo
Meinst du jetzt mit Pulldown Menü sowas wie in der "Schnell-Moderation"?

Also das HTML.Element:

Code: Alles auswählen

<select><option>Bla</option><option>Bla2</option></select>

Re: Header Menü

Verfasst: 28.01.2011 13:44
von forza sve
Hi,

na ja oben im Header wo die Links stehen wie Anmelden,Registrieren ,...und die der installierten Mods wie Knuffel, Sudoko etc. Dort reicht der Platz nicht mehr aus und der Style verzieht sich. Ich dachte es gibt vll. eine Möglichkeit eine zweite Menüleiste einzufügen oder mit einem Subheader Menü oder Drop Down Menü zu arbeiten. Nur ich finde weder einen Mod noch eine Lösung für mein Problem.

gruß

Re: Header Menü

Verfasst: 28.01.2011 13:59
von Crizzo
Klar, du kannst einfach eine zweite Zeile machen. Dazu erstellst du einfach eine weitere Tabellen-Zeile in \styles\subsilver2\template\overall_header.html, bei dieser Tabelle:

Code: Alles auswählen

<table width="100%" cellspacing="0">
		<tr>
			<td class="genmed">
				<!-- IF not S_IS_BOT --><a href="{U_LOGIN_LOGOUT}"><img src="{T_THEME_PATH}/images/icon_mini_login.gif" width="12" height="13" alt="*" /> {L_LOGIN_LOGOUT}</a>&nbsp;<!-- ENDIF -->
				<!-- IF U_RESTORE_PERMISSIONS --> &nbsp;<a href="{U_RESTORE_PERMISSIONS}"><img src="{T_THEME_PATH}/images/icon_mini_login.gif" width="12" height="13" alt="*" /> {L_RESTORE_PERMISSIONS}</a><!-- ENDIF -->
				<!-- IF S_BOARD_DISABLED and S_USER_LOGGED_IN --> &nbsp;<span style="color: red;">{L_BOARD_DISABLED}</span><!-- ENDIF -->
				<!-- IF not S_IS_BOT -->
					<!-- IF S_USER_LOGGED_IN -->
						<!-- IF S_DISPLAY_PM --> &nbsp;<a href="{U_PRIVATEMSGS}"><img src="{T_THEME_PATH}/images/icon_mini_message.gif" width="12" height="13" alt="*" /> {PRIVATE_MESSAGE_INFO}<!-- IF PRIVATE_MESSAGE_INFO_UNREAD -->, {PRIVATE_MESSAGE_INFO_UNREAD}<!-- ENDIF --></a><!-- ENDIF -->
					<!-- ELSEIF S_REGISTER_ENABLED and not (S_SHOW_COPPA or S_REGISTRATION) --> &nbsp;<a href="{U_REGISTER}"><img src="{T_THEME_PATH}/images/icon_mini_register.gif" width="12" height="13" alt="*" /> {L_REGISTER}</a>
					<!-- ENDIF -->
				<!-- ENDIF -->
			</td>
			<td class="genmed" align="{S_CONTENT_FLOW_END}">
				<a href="{U_FAQ}"><img src="{T_THEME_PATH}/images/icon_mini_faq.gif" width="12" height="13" alt="*" /> {L_FAQ}</a>
				<!-- IF S_DISPLAY_SEARCH -->&nbsp; &nbsp;<a href="{U_SEARCH}"><img src="{T_THEME_PATH}/images/icon_mini_search.gif" width="12" height="13" alt="*" /> {L_SEARCH}</a><!-- ENDIF -->
				<!-- IF not S_IS_BOT -->
					<!-- IF S_DISPLAY_MEMBERLIST -->&nbsp; &nbsp;<a href="{U_MEMBERLIST}"><img src="{T_THEME_PATH}/images/icon_mini_members.gif" width="12" height="13" alt="*" /> {L_MEMBERLIST}</a><!-- ENDIF -->
					<!-- IF S_USER_LOGGED_IN -->&nbsp; &nbsp;<a href="{U_PROFILE}"><img src="{T_THEME_PATH}/images/icon_mini_profile.gif" width="12" height="13" alt="*" /> {L_PROFILE}</a><!-- ENDIF -->
				<!-- ENDIF -->
			</td>
		</tr>
		</table>
Vor </table> fügst du dann ein dieses ein:

Code: Alles auswählen

<tr>
<td class="genmed" align="{S_CONTENT_FLOW_END}">
<!-- HIER DEINE GANZEN LINKS für die zweite Zeile -->
</td>
</tr>
Ist ungetestet, einfach nur so eine Idee. Das müsste aber relativ problemlos funktionieren. :)

Re: Header Menü

Verfasst: 28.01.2011 14:41
von forza sve
Hi,

vielen Dank. Es klappt. Wieder etwas dazu gelernt. :)

Gruß